BrowserStack is a privately held technology company headquartered in Mumbai, India. The firm offers a platform that gives developers and QA teams instant access to 3000+ browser and device combinations for testing websites and mobile apps. It is not a family office or investment manager. The company's product stack includes web testing, app testing, live and automated testing, visual testing via Percy, accessibility testing, and test management. It integrates with CI/CD pipelines, IDEs, and collaboration tools. BrowserStack claims over 6 million developers and 50,000 teams as customers. What products does BrowserStack offer?

The firm offers web testing, app testing, live testing, automated testing, visual testing (via Percy), accessibility testing, and test management. The platform integrates with CI/CD tools, IDEs, and collaboration software.

How many customers does BrowserStack serve?

BrowserStack reports being trusted by more than 50,000 customers globally and claims over 6 million developers have used the platform.
